Market context
FlyQuest’s meeting with Disguised in the LCS regular season is priced as an overwhelming certainty, with the market at 100% YES on FlyQuest. That aligns with the head-to-head record in the available match data: FlyQuest have won all three listed meetings against Disguised in 2026-related LCS/LTA play, including 2-0 results in April and in the spring split, and a 2-1 win in the lock-in stage.[1][7][13]
For context, this sort of price usually reflects not just recent results but a strong structural gap in form and roster quality. Comparable match records show FlyQuest repeatedly winning the series cleanly, while Disguised have not yet taken a head-to-head series in the cited record, which is the main historical frame traders are leaning on rather than any late-moving news flow.[1][7][10] A 100% market does, however, leave little room for error if the matchup changes materially before the scheduled start.
The key catalyst to watch is simple: whether the match is played as scheduled and whether both teams field their expected line-ups, because the market only flips away from a normal FlyQuest win if the fixture is cancelled, delayed materially, or ends without a completed result. The published match listing places the game on 1 August at 7:00pm ET, and recent match listings from Bo3.gg and Sheep Esports confirm the same pairing is on the schedule, reinforcing that the main driver here is schedule completion rather than a live betting narrative.[3][13][15]

Resolution & payout
For political markets the resolution source is decisive. Polymarket defines a concrete source per contract (e.g. AP, Reuters, official electoral commission) and uses the UMA Optimistic Oracle as the on-chain dispute mechanism. With a clearly defined outcome the USDC payout lands within minutes of the final confirmation.
